The image displays an interior architectural detail within the Lonja de la Seda (Silk Exchange) in València, Spain. A large rectangular panel, painted in a light tan hue, is prominently featured on a textured stone wall. This panel contains a black-lettered inscription in stylized gothic capital letters: "ARCIS GARDEN GUARDIA AVE MARIA 1673 SIN PECADO". The inscription includes decorative elements such as a set of scales, an eight-pointed cross, ornate flourishes, and a crowned "M" monogram positioned below "GUARDIA". Below the inscription, a structural arch crafted from rough-hewn stone is visible. To the right of the main panel, an adjacent wall section shows a decorative arched niche containing a faded painting of a leafy tree with flowers or fruit, positioned above a horizontal frieze with geometric and floral patterns in subdued colors. The upper walls are constructed of lighter, possibly whitewashed, textured masonry, with a narrow slatted opening partially visible at the top right corner. No individuals are present in the scene.
